Vaxart, Inc. (VXRT)
NASDAQ: VXRT · IEX Real-Time Price · USD
0.710
-0.036 (-4.79%)
At close: Apr 24, 2024, 4:00 PM
0.740
+0.030 (4.26%)
After-hours: Apr 24, 2024, 7:59 PM EDT

Vaxart Ratios and Metrics

Millions USD. Fiscal year is Jan - Dec.
Year Current2023202220212020201920182017201620152014 2013 - 1995
Market Capitalization
126871267876251713225473100
Upgrade
Market Cap Growth
--30.95%-83.97%25.88%3636.91%24.59%-38.66%-59.54%-25.60%-27.31%2.00%
Upgrade
Enterprise Value
10667526335056659-141618
Upgrade
PE Ratio
-1.06-1.06-1.17-11.17-19.40-0.90-0.73-1.76-2.13-3.81-9.09
Upgrade
PS Ratio
17.0111.801178.67882.13154.491.703.233.755.822.961.46
Upgrade
PB Ratio
2.171.511.144.205.071.291.20-0.561.171.051.15
Upgrade
P/FCF Ratio
-1.21-1.21-1.21-12.11-25.03-1.20-0.88-2.17-3.78-7.82-29.42
Upgrade
P/OCF Ratio
-1.24-1.24-1.33-13.15-26.32-1.28-0.92-2.18-3.84-7.57-30.31
Upgrade
EV/Sales Ratio
14.359.14486.96710.07124.910.561.3310.13-1.530.650.27
Upgrade
EV/EBITDA Ratio
-0.92-0.92-0.51-9.57-17.27-0.39-0.40-9.590.56-0.89-2.06
Upgrade
EV/EBIT Ratio
-0.82-0.82-0.48-9.00-15.80-0.31-0.32-9.040.56-0.84-1.62
Upgrade
EV/FCF Ratio
-0.93-0.93-0.50-9.75-20.24-0.40-0.36-5.860.99-1.73-5.39
Upgrade
Debt / Equity Ratio
0.350.350.200.070.060.180.32-1.040.020.01-
Upgrade
Debt / EBITDA Ratio
-0.27-0.27-0.21-0.20-0.25-0.16-0.26-6.53-0.03-0.06-
Upgrade
Debt / FCF Ratio
-0.28-0.28-0.21-0.20-0.29-0.17-0.24-3.99-0.05-0.11-
Upgrade
Quick Ratio
3.113.115.3415.4510.811.871.780.807.587.803.73
Upgrade
Current Ratio
3.323.325.5515.6910.931.921.960.837.877.873.76
Upgrade
Asset Turnover
0.070.070.000.000.040.260.090.190.140.270.69
Upgrade
Interest Coverage
------56.63-20.80-2.16---
Upgrade
Return on Equity (ROE)
-108.50%-108.50%-79.50%-36.70%-39.50%-123.70%-91.00%-275.70%-46.20%-24.50%-14.10%
Upgrade
Return on Assets (ROA)
-73.30%-73.30%-60.60%-31.40%-30.40%-48.70%-40.70%-39.50%-37.70%-21.30%-11.10%
Upgrade
Return on Capital (ROIC)
-107.00%-107.00%-86.61%-36.28%-23.10%-103.41%-146.51%-655.43%-53.30%-36.88%-11.62%
Upgrade
Earnings Yield
-65.71%-94.69%-85.44%-8.96%-5.15%-111.47%-136.65%-56.93%-46.95%-26.27%-11.00%
Upgrade
FCF Yield
-57.53%-82.91%-82.76%-8.26%-3.99%-83.34%-113.63%-46.09%-26.43%-12.79%-3.40%
Upgrade
Buyback Yield / Dilution
-13.42%-13.42%-5.13%-37.55%-309.35%-241.50%-4545.77%96.13%-9.26%-12.80%-11.09%
Upgrade
Total Shareholder Return
-13.42%-13.42%-5.13%-37.55%-309.35%-241.50%-4545.77%96.13%-9.26%-12.80%-11.09%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).